Modern technology hopes to bring people together in an old fashioned way after the official launch of the Neighbourly website partnership with the Rotorua District Council.
The creators of www.neighbourly.co.nz, internet entrepreneurs Casey Eden and Rotorua's Shane Bradley, were in Rotorua yesterday to formally announce their first local body partnership in New Zealand with Rotorua's council.
The website fosters interaction and conversation between neighbours and community organisations by creating an easy way for them to talk and share online through free and private websites for their suburbs.
Neighbourly enables Rotorua residents to ask questions, share advice, make recommendations, plan events, discuss local issues and even find missing pets.
"Sadly, these days some of us don't even know who we live next to," Rotorua mayor Steve Chadwick said. "There are some parts of Rotorua that don't have strong links to the rest of the community.
